Job Summary PCB ROUTING, PCB ASSEMBLY, PCB DESIGN ENGINEER, HARDWARE WIRING AND TESTING ENGINEER Responsibilities and Duties BOM Finalization and Material Procurement PCB layout Design and Development PCB Assembly and Testing Documentation at each stage. Interpret and review electrical schematics, component datasheets, and design specifications. Create and maintain accurate PCB libraries (footprints, symbols, 3D models) in the chosen CAD environment. Define layer stack-up (impedance control, plane layers, routing layers) for signal integrity and manufacturing. Collaborate on material selection (e.g., FR4, Rogers, flex/rigid-flex) as per electrical and mechanical requirements. Optimize placement for signal flow, thermal management, power distribution, and mechanical constraints. Work with mechanical engineers to ensure fit, clearances, and thermal path (heatsinks, keep-outs). Perform high-speed differential pair routing, impedance-controlled traces, length matching, and critical net routing. Route power nets, ensure adequate trace widths, copper pours for planes, thermal relief, and via placement. Ensure compliance with design rules (impedance, spacing, return paths). Collaborate with SI/PI simulation engineers or perform basic checks (e.g., via inductance, plane splits). Incorporate design-for-manufacturing guidelines: trace/space rules, annular ring, solder mask clearances, component orientations. Coordinate with PCB vendors for panelization, board outline, test points, and fabrication notes. Apply best practices for EMI reduction: guard traces, shielding, ground stitching, decoupling placement, return path continuity. Work with test teams to remediate any EMI issues detected in pre-compliance or full compliance testing. Generate complete fabrication outputs: Gerber/OA files, drill drawings, assembly drawings, pick-and-place files, fabrication notes. Maintain version control and clear revision history. Participate in design reviews, address review comments, and update layouts accordingly. Liaise with electrical engineers on schematic clarifications or design changes. Work with mechanical/thermal teams to integrate enclosures, thermal solutions, and connectors. Support prototype builds, assist in PCB bring-up and debug (scope measurements, rework guidance). Establish or refine internal PCB design guidelines and checklists. Keep up-to-date with PCB technologies, materials, and manufacturing capabilities. Mentor junior layout engineers or interns, share best practices. Garment Merchandiser Job Responsibilities 1. Buyer Communication & Coordination Act as the main point of contact between buyers and the factory. Understand buyer requirements and technical specifications. Regularly update buyers on sample status, order progress, and delivery timelines. 2. Sample Development Coordinate with design & sampling teams to develop proto, fit, size set, and pre-production samples. Ensure samples are made as per tech packs/spec sheets and buyer comments. Track approval status and ensure timely submission. 3. Production Planning & Order Execution Monitor the production schedule to ensure timely delivery. Coordinate between cutting, stitching, finishing, and packing teams. Follow up with departments to avoid delays or bottlenecks. 4. Costing & Order Confirmation Work on product costing (fabric, trims, labor, etc.). Negotiate with buyers on price and quantity. Raise POs and confirm orders based on agreed terms. 5. Fabric & Trim Sourcing Work closely with sourcing team to arrange raw materials as per order. Follow up on fabric/trims arrivals and testing if required. Ensure all approvals (lab dips, print strike-offs, trims) are in place before bulk starts. 6. Quality Control & Compliance Ensure all quality checkpoints are followed as per buyer standards. Coordinate with the quality team for inline and final inspections. Handle audits if required (e.g., buyer compliance, factory certifications). 7. Shipping & Documentation Work with logistics to ensure timely booking and dispatch of goods. Prepare and verify shipping documents like invoice, packing list, and BL. Update buyers on shipment schedules and tracking. Job Type: Full-time Pay: ₹15,067.78 - ₹25,000.00 per month Work Location: In person
